#9bb6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9bb6ec is composed of 60.8% red, 71.4%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.3% cyan, 22.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 76.7%. #9bb6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#376dd9.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

#9bb6ec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9bb6ec has RGB values of R:155, G:182,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 10204908.

Hex triplet 9bb6ec #9bb6ec
RGB Decimal 155, 182, 236 rgb(155,182,236)
RGB Percent 60.8, 71.4, 92.5 rgb(60.8%,71.4%,92.5%)
CMYK 34, 23, 0, 7
HSL 220°, 68.1, 76.7 hsl(220,68.1%,76.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 220°, 34.3, 92.5
Web Safe 99ccff #99ccff
CIE-LAB 73.855, 3.491, -29.903
XYZ 45.383, 46.479, 85.932
xyY 0.255, 0.261, 46.479
CIE-LCH 73.855, 30.106, 276.66
CIE-LUV 73.855, -15.723, -48.176
Hunter-Lab 68.176, -0.485, -27.009
Binary 10011011, 10110110, 11101100

Shades and Tints of #9bb6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03070f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9bb6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0c2c7 is the less saturated color, while #89b0fe is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9bb6ec is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b4b4b4 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#afb4bf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#aab7eb Protanopia 1% of men
  • #abb6ee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#97bfcd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a4b6eb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a5b6ed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#98bcd8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
